Biography of Hugh Hefner
Hugh Hefner, a name synonymous with the Playboy brand, was one of the most influential cultural icons of the 20th century. Born on April 9, 1926, in Chicago, Illinois, Hefner transformed the publishing industry and redefined modern masculinity with the launch of Playboy magazine in 1953. His life was a blend of business acumen, controversy, and a relentless pursuit of personal freedom.
Raised in a conservative Methodist family, Hefner’s early life was surprisingly conventional. He graduated from Steinmetz High School and served as a writer for a military newspaper during World War II. After the war, he attended the University of Illinois at Urbana-Champaign, where he earned a degree in psychology in 1949. His passion for writing and storytelling was evident even in his youth, laying the foundation for his future career.
Full Name | Hugh Marston Hefner |
---|---|
Date of Birth | April 9, 1926 |
Place of Birth | Chicago, Illinois, USA |
Occupation | Publisher, Entrepreneur, Cultural Icon |
Known For | Founder of Playboy Magazine |
Date of Death | September 27, 2017 |
Hefner's legacy is as polarizing as it is significant. On one hand, he was celebrated for his contributions to the sexual revolution and his championing of free speech and civil rights. On the other, he faced criticism for his portrayal of women and the lifestyle he promoted. Nevertheless, his impact on American culture is undeniable, making his personal life a subject of endless fascination.

Frequently Asked Questions
- Why did Crystal Harris leave Hugh Hefner before the wedding? Crystal Harris cited personal doubts and the pressure of the public spotlight as reasons for her decision.
- Did Hugh Hefner and Crystal Harris reconcile? Yes, the couple reconciled and eventually got married in December 2012.
- How did the public react to the runaway bride incident? The public reaction was a mix of shock, sympathy, and criticism, with widespread media coverage.
- What was Hugh Hefner's response to Crystal Harris's decision? Hefner publicly expressed his disappointment but later forgave Harris and supported her decision.
- How did this incident impact Crystal Harris's career? Harris faced both criticism and opportunities, using the attention to further her career in music and television.
- What legacy does the runaway bride incident leave? It remains a notable example of the challenges of relationships in the public eye and the importance of personal agency.
